Mumbai: Bollywood actress Aishwarya Rai Bachchan has been summoned by the Enforcement Directorate in the Paper Papers leak case. The agency has asked the actress to be present at the office today to record her statements with regard to the case.

However, latest reports suggest that Bachchan has sought another date for questioning.

As per ANI, the ED has registered a money-laundering case under the Prevention of Money Laundering Act, 20023, (PMLA) in the matter.

The Panama Paper Leak case is the 11.5 million leaked encrypted confidential documents that were published in April 2016. The leak exposed financial details of over 214,488 offshore entities.

Few of the documents even date back to the 1970s,that were leaked by Panamanian offshore law firm and corporate service provider Mossac Fonseca.

Among those names leaked in dozens of documents containing personal financial information, were current or former world leaders, public officials, politicians, celebrities and corporate people.
